Jackson Koivun secured his first PGA Tour victory at the 3M Open in his third professional start, defeating top-ranked golfer Scottie Scheffler by three strokes. Koivun shot a closing 5-under 66 for a tournament-record score of 25-under 259. Scheffler finished second, having surged into contention with a 63 in the final round but falling short. Koivun maintained composure despite pressure from Scheffler, who was a popular fan favorite. This win marked Koivun as the fourth rookie to triumph this season, and he earned $1,584,000 while improving his FedEx Cup ranking significantly.
